Manaslu Circuit: A Trek into the Heart of Nepal’s Himalayas
The Manaslu Circuit Trek takes you through one of Nepal’s least visited yet most spectacular regions, encircling the majestic Manaslu (8,163 meters), the eighth highest peak in the world. Located in the Gorkha District, just a short distance from Kathmandu, the trek offers a mix of rugged terrain, glacial rivers, quaint villages, and breathtaking Himalayan views. The word “Manaslu” is derived from the Sanskrit word “Manasa,” which means “intellect” or “soul,” reflecting the spiritual energy that this mountain radiates.
The trek begins in Soti Khola, where you cross through lush subtropical forests and follow the Budi Gandaki River upstream. As you ascend, the landscape gradually changes from dense forests to alpine meadows and rocky terrain. You’ll pass through traditional Tamang, Gurung, and Sherpa villages that offer a rich blend of cultures and experiences. The quaint villages of Sambhunath, Namrung, and Lho provide the perfect backdrop to experience the daily life of the locals and their connection to the Himalayas.
As you continue upwards, the views of Manaslu, Ganesh Himal, and Shalbachum create an awe-inspiring panorama. The trek challenges you with the Larkya La Pass (5,160 meters), the highest point of the trek, where you’ll be rewarded with sweeping views of the surrounding peaks and glaciers. The journey offers not only physical challenge but also profound beauty, from the alpine meadows to the glistening ice walls of Manaslu.
Tsum Valley: A Sacred, Hidden Sanctuary
Connected to the Manaslu Circuit by a side route, the Tsum Valley is often referred to as “the Hidden Valley” due to its remote location and rich Buddhist culture. Tucked between the Ganesh Himal and Sringi Himal ranges, the valley is a sanctuary of peace and spirituality. The Tsum Valley is a sacred place for Tibetan Buddhists, and the trek to this hidden valley offers a rare opportunity to experience a region that has remained largely untouched by mass tourism.
The trek to Tsum Valley begins from Chhekampar, a small village that marks the entrance to the valley. As you trek deeper into the valley, you’ll be enveloped in a landscape of traditional stone houses, prayer flags, gompas (monasteries), and ancient chortens (stupas). The region is dotted with spiritual sites, including the famous Mu Gompa and Rachen Gompa, which hold great significance for the local people.
In the Tsum Valley, you’ll encounter the Tibetan Buddhist way of life at its purest. The valley’s residents, the Tsumba people, are descendants of Tibetan immigrants and have preserved their distinct culture and language. The valley is steeped in legend and spiritual significance, with locals believing it to be the home of a long-lost Buddhist kingdom. The serene beauty of the valley, with its towering peaks and tranquil monasteries, provides an ideal setting for those seeking spiritual reflection and peace.
Best Time to Trek Manaslu & Tsum Valley
For the most comfortable and safe trekking conditions, Mountain Legend recommends traveling during the spring (March to May) or autumn (September to November) seasons. These months offer clear skies, moderate temperatures, and spectacular mountain views, making it the best time to undertake the Manaslu and Tsum Valley Trek. Spring brings vibrant rhododendron blooms, while autumn provides crisp air and the finest visibility of the Himalayan peaks. The winter months can be extremely cold, especially near the high-altitude passes, and summer brings the risk of monsoon rains in some areas.
Permits and Regulations
As the Manaslu Circuit and Tsum Valley are restricted trekking areas, trekkers are required to obtain specific permits:
Manaslu Conservation Area Permit: Required to enter the Manaslu region.
Tsum Valley Special Permit: A special permit for trekking in the Tsum Valley.
TIMS (Trekkers’ Information Management System) Card: A mandatory card for all trekkers in Nepal to ensure safety and proper registration.
Annapurna Conservation Area Permit (ACAP): Needed for certain portions of the trek that cross into the Annapurna region.

Accommodation and Comfort
On the Manaslu and Tsum Valley Trek, trekkers stay in simple teahouses that offer basic accommodations, including cozy rooms, shared bathrooms, and hearty meals. The guesthouses provide a warm and welcoming environment, where trekkers can relax and enjoy traditional Nepali and Tibetan cuisine, such as dal bhat (lentil soup with rice), momo (dumplings), and thukpa (noodle soup). The hospitality of the local people adds to the authenticity of the experience.
As you trek to higher altitudes, the accommodation becomes more basic, but the charm and warmth of the local communities more than compensate for it. In the Tsum Valley, teahouses are particularly rustic but offer a unique opportunity to experience the traditional way of life in one of the most remote corners of Nepal.
